The open-source, comprehensive Moodle LMS provides a versatile and adaptable environment for developing online courses. Martin Dougiamas created Moodle in 2002, becoming a popular option for organizations, schools, and businesses worldwide. Both educators and students can benefit significantly from Moodle.
